Unveiling Toronto's Condo Investment Scene: Risks & Rewards
Toronto's vibrant real estate market presents a intriguing opportunity for condo investors. The city's robust economy, coupled with its bustling population, has fueled continuous demand for residential properties. However, before diving into this investment landscape, it's crucial to carefully assess both the anticipated rewards and inherent risks.
One of the main attractions of investing in Toronto condos is their ability for appreciation. The city's robust economy, coupled with limited housing supply, has historically resulted in increasing property values. Furthermore, condos often offer attractive rental yields, providing a steady stream of passive income for investors.
However, the Toronto condo market is not without its risks. Factors such as interest rate fluctuations, economic downturns, and abundance can negatively impact property values and rental demand.
It's vital for potential condo investors to conduct thorough market research, assess their financial situation, and carefully review the conditions of any investment before making a commitment.

Toronto Condo Living: A Guide to Amenities, Location & Affordability
Condo living in Toronto offers a unique lifestyle with a range of amenities and desirable neighborhoods. With its energetic real estate market, finding the perfect condo can be a journey.
One key factor to consider is location. Toronto boasts famous areas like downtown, Yorkville, and the Beaches, each with its own character. Downtown provides access to bustling nightlife and cultural attractions, while Yorkville offers a more upscale experience. The Beaches, on the other hand, is known for its laid-back beachside charm.
When it comes to amenities, Toronto condos deliver expectations. Many buildings offer state-of-the-art fitness centers, swimming pools, rooftop decks, and even party rooms. Premium condos often include concierge services, valet parking, and exclusive access to amenities.
Affordability in Toronto's condo market varies on location, size, and amenities. While downtown condos tend to be more costly, there are also budget-friendly options available in other neighborhoods.
